WebJul 31, 2024 · A cruise ship with a hull that extends 25 feet into the water will need the water to be slightly deeper than that to prevent its hull from scraping the bottom. On average … WebNov 9, 2024 · How deep does a boat sit in the water? Here’s the average draft for common boat types: Sailboat cruisers – 4 to 7 feet. Daysailers – 3 to 5 feet.
